I've updated the java/openjdk25 port to use the FLAVORS mechanism to be
able to build variants of the port. This allows for building the
JRE variant, and headless variants of both the JRE and the full JDK.

However, this also introduces som issues that currently are being
discussed here:
https://reviews.freebsd.org/D53782

I've also written a bit about my thoughts on this in a post on my blog:
https://kodeknekkeriet.net/en/blog/introducing-flavors-in-openjdk-freebsd/

I'm not entirely sure this is the way to go, but I would really welcome
input from the community on this. Both users of the OpenJDK, and people
more familiar with the FreeBSD ports system than I am.
